GREENVILLE, SC (WOLO)– An update on the Clemson graduate student who was stuck after President Trump’s travel ban, Nazanin Zinouri returned to South Carolina Monday afternoon.
The Iranian engineer arrived at the Greenville Spartanburg Airport where she was greeted by her dog.
She returned to South Carolina, where she works, due to an opening created when a federal court suspended President Donald Trump’s travel ban against seven Muslim nations.
Zinouri said last week she was taken off a plane in Dubai days after Trump signed an executive order temporarily banning entry from citizens of Iran and six other nations.
